To troubleshoot printing.tiff file format issues on your printer, try the following steps: Check if the printer supports tiff file format. Ensure the tiff file is not corrupted. Update printer drivers. Try printing the file from a different program. Convert the tiff file to a different format and try printing again.

To convert an MTX file to a BMP file, you'll first need to use a software program that supports both formats, such as a graphics editing tool or a specialized conversion application. Open the MTX file in the software, then select the option to export or save as, and choose BMP as the output format. Adjust any settings if necessary, and finally, save the file to complete the conversion. If no software is available, you might consider using an online file conversion service that supports these formats.
